
An easy stir fry using Chinese baby bok choy is simple, delicious, and healthy. It can be served as a stand alone dish or as a side. You can throw in your favorite protein and serve as a main dish. Bok Choy is a cruciferous vegetable, which helps lower inflammation.
Serving Size: 4
Ingredients for Stir Fried Bok Choy
- Baby Bok Choy, 500 gram
- Garlic, minced, 1 Tablespoon
- Ginger, minced, 1/2 teaspoon
- Sesame oil, 1/2 teaspoon
- Sea salt, 1/2 teaspoon
- White pepper, 1/8 teaspoon
- Vegetable stock or water, 2 Tablespoon
Instructions for Stir Fried Bok Choy
1.Wash Bok Choy. Release excess water.
2.In a frying pan, stir fry ginger and garlic until soft.
3.Add the baby Bok Choy and stir evenly.
4.Spread sea salt and white pepper. Sprinkle sesame oil and vegetable stock or water. Stir fry for another minute or two and serve.
